Elon Musk’s AI ‘Grok’ just got an update that will make Weebs’ dreams come true, giving it an Anime Girl form.
On July 9, Elon Musk showcased the next step for his Xai, revealing the Grok 4, his most advanced model yet, which the SpaceX founder says is “better than PhD level in every subject, no exceptions.”
Along with Grok 4, Musk also unveiled a powerful $300-per-month subscription called Supergrok Heavy, which also gives users access to new features.
On Monday, July 14, Elon announced a huge new update for Supergrok in the form of an anime Ai Avatar Companion, which looks like Misa Amane’s character from Death Note.
Grok gets a new AI girl companion
In X, Musk revealed the companion by instructing subscribers to activate ‘Companion’ in Supergrok’s settings by pressing two bars in the top left of the screen, followed by the gear icon in the bottom right corner of the screen.
This gives users access to this new AI companion, Ani, a panda named Rudy, and a foul-mouthed version named Bad Rudy. A male anime character named Chad also appears to be in the works and is listed as “coming soon.”
AutismCapital, an X account Musk frequently interacts with, claims that ANI is designed to be a “copyrighted UN” version of Death Note’s MISA.
Both characters share a very similar appearance, with blonde hair and gothic clothing. Coming from Elon, this isn’t exactly surprising, as he’s demonstrated a fondness for anime and video game characters.
